Full Job Description

We are currently looking for a motivated and enthusiastic individual with a pleasant and helpful manner to join our friendly Medicines Optimisation Team. The post holder will provide a comprehensive administrative support to the team. They should have experience of good practice and systems of work within the secretarial field and an understanding of confidentiality / data protection issues., The post holder must have excellent communication skills and the ability to work independently as well as within a team. Good IT skills and competent in typing/word processing are necessary to support the effective running of the team. They should have proven organisational skills and ability to prioritise workload with interruptions and changing priorities.

The post holder will act as first point of contact for the department dealing with routine and specialist enquiries in a pleasant and helpful manner, communicating information to the relevant person/department, referring to others as appropriate. They will organise and attend meetings, where appropriate, take minutes/notes, produce, copy and circulate papers.

They will support the training of new staff on systems and procedures within the department, providing support to the induction process.
